Appropriate Pruning Cuts for Tree Health



When it comes to preserving the health of your trees, making correct trimming cuts is vital. Inaccurate cuts can result in condition, insect infestation, and total tree decline. To make sure the vigor of your trees, constantly start by using sharp, tidy devices to make precise cuts.

Begin by identifying the branch collar, a puffy area where the branch affixes to the trunk. Reducing simply outside the collar aids promote proper healing and decreases the danger of infection. Prevent leaving stubs as they can invite pests and conditions right into the tree.

Keep in mind to make cuts at a small angle, sloping far from the trunk, to prevent water from pooling on the wound. Furthermore, get rid of any type of dead, harmed, or crossing branches to boost air circulation and sunlight infiltration.

Timing and Frequency of Pruning



To maintain the health and framework of your trees, understanding the optimum timing and regularity of pruning is important.

The very best time to trim trees is typically throughout the dormant season in late winter season or early spring. Trimming throughout this duration helps promote new development once the tree starts budding in the springtime.

However, some trees, like spring-flowering ones, are best trimmed right after they complete blooming to stay clear of removing next year's flower buds.

Routine trimming is important, yet the frequency depends on the tree types and its growth rate. For a lot of trees, a yearly evaluation to eliminate dead, diseased, or going across branches is suggested. Youthful trees might need more constant pruning to develop a solid structure, while mature trees may just require maintenance pruning every couple of years.

Avoid trimming during the loss when diseases are extra quickly spread, and refrain from hefty pruning throughout the summer when the tree is proactively growing.

Educating Young Trees for Structure



For developing solid and healthy trees, training young trees for ideal framework is important. By forming a tree when it's young, you established the structure for a durable and visually attractive mature tree.



Begin by identifying the central leader, which is the primary upward-growing branch. Encourage the central leader's development by pruning away completing leaders, aiding the tree establish a solid central trunk. Furthermore, eliminate any kind of branches that expand internal or downward, as they can trigger structural concerns as the tree grows.

It is very important to room out side branches equally around the trunk to advertise balanced growth. As the tree matures, continue to monitor its development and prune as needed to preserve its form and structure.

Effectively educated young trees are much less most likely to develop weak crotches or overcrowded branches, reducing the threat of damage throughout storms. Investing time in training young trees will settle with a beautifully structured and resilient tree in the future.
